This article details communication responsibilities during the hiring process, as well as important reminders to ensure compliance and clarity between all parties involved.
📨 Communication with the Employee
- The Employee Care Analyst (EC Analyst) is solely responsible for maintaining communication with the employee during the hiring process.
- Communication with the employee must be carried out exclusively by email .
- The Account Executives (AE) and Operations Managers (OM) they should not communicate directly with the employee under any circumstances.
- If the employee does not respond to the hiring process, the Employee Care team will send automated messages by WhatsApp via Braze as a reminder.
- These messages are not real-time conversations, but will include the contact information for the assigned EC Analyst so the employee can communicate directly.
📢 Communication with the Client
- The Employee Care Analyst is not responsible of general communication with the client.
- It is the responsibility of Account Executive (AE) and of Operations Manager (OM) keep the client informed about the progress of the hiring process.

📌 Important Reminders of the Hiring Process
-
The hiring process
can't start
until the following requirements are met:
- The MSA (Master Service Agreement) is signed and uploaded to the platform
- The KYB (Know Your Business) is approved
- has been carried out initial deposit
- By data protection reasons , the Employee Care team cannot share the signed contract with the client. However, we can deliver a preliminary version without sensitive information.
- The hiring process typically takes 10 business days . If the employee is a foreigner, the process may take between 3 to 5 additional business days .
- Contracts are drawn up according to the labor laws of each country. Any modification may require a legal review, which could delay the process for more than a week.
- In some countries, the contract must be signed in person . Please consult with the Employee Care team if this applies to your case.
- The contract will not be sent to the employee until he has submitted all of his documentation and his KYC (Know Your Customer) is approved.
